With anticipation running high for both the new Hunger Games: Mockingjay movie sequel, alongside its star-studded soundtrack, Lorde has unveiled a fresh edit (call it a remix, maybe) of the soundtrack’s lead release Yellow Flicker Beat. Reworked by Kanye West, (minus an appearance by the man himself), the track also receives a slightly reworked title (Flicker), and is more subliminal than its predecessor – the thumping chorus has gone, and there seems a pretty much constant flow throughout.

It’s nothing spectacular, particularly with the two artists involved, unfortunately, but strangely it still fuels further excitement for the soundtrack’s release (Kanye’s Flicker rework is also included in the overall project).
